Be sure to back up your current schema repository and user databases before moving them. To move the schema repository (master) database or convert it between database vendors, you use the ClearQuest Maintenance Tool. Select the “Move an existing schema repository” option and follow the dialogs, specifying the properties of the new database location. If you’re using SQL Server or Oracle, you’ll need to create an empty target database first, as the destination of the move. After the move, tell ClearQuest client users the new schema repository information so they can connect to the new schema repository. All logins remain the same. To move a user database or convert it between database vendors, open ClearQuest Designer and choose Database > Database Properties. Select the user database to move and follow the dialogs, changing the existing database properties to the target database properties.
